[Objective] The content variations of the main nutrients in storage root during expanding stages and their mutual relationships in orange-fleshed sweet pota-to (Ipomoea Batatas(L.) Lam) were studied in this paper. [Method] The dynamics of main nutritional ingredients in orange-fleshed sweet potato-variety at 40, 70, 100 and 125 days after transplanting were investigated, and these traits included the 6- carotene content, Fe content, Zn content, starch content, protein content, glucose content, fructose content, and sucrose content. The relationships among these nutri- ents were analyzed during whole developing stage. [Result] B-carotene content in the whole growth period showed straightly increasing firstly, and then decreasing trend, which was unimodal fluctuation curve. The variation tendency of protein con- tent was gently decreasing firstly and then ascending. The dynamics of starch con- tent was similar to l^carotene content, while the fluctuation was stable. The chang- ing curve of carbohydrate was opposite to starch, showing decreasing firstly and then ascending. Fe content was decreasing all the whole developing stage, falling fast and then slowing down. Moreover, Zn content was plummeting. The sucrose content in fresh storage root had significantly negative correlation with β-carotene content, and had positive correlation with fructose content. Starch content had significantly negative correlation with fructose content, and had positive correlation with Zn content. [Conclusion] These research conclusions could guide the variety to har- vest at suitable time, so as to achieve the aim of micronutrition improvement. 展开更多

In two cases that upstream and downstream firms have the decision power of intermediate product prices in a two-level supply chain,the dynamic pricing mechanism of intermediate products is studied.When a party who has the decision power of pricing gives prices of intermediate products,the other side will give the supply or demand quantity of intermediate products which maximizes its own profits,then the party who decides price has two pricing strategies.One uses the matching price which meets the other party's demand or supply needs according to the prices of intermediate products in the next cycle.The other uses the convex combinations of the current price and the matching price which satisfies the other party's demand or supply as the price of the intermediate product in the next cycle.No matter which side has the decision power of intermediate product prices between upstream and downstream firms,results show that in the first pricing strategy,only in one case of the pricing of intermediate products stable;but in the second pricing strategy,both of the cases of pricing of intermediate products are stable in a certain field of combined parameters. 展开更多

The increase in the number of shopbots users in e-commerce has triggered flexibility of sellers in their pricing strategies. Sellers see the importance of automated price setting which provides efficient services to a large number of buyers who are using shopbots. This paper studies the characteristic of decreasing energy with time in a continuous model of a Hopfield neural network that is the decreasing of errors in the network with respect to time. The characteristic shows that it is possible to use Hopfield neural network to get the main factor of dynamic pricing; the least variable cost, from production function principles. The least variable cost is obtained by reducing or increasing the input combination factors, and then making the comparison of the network output with the desired output, where the difference between the network output and desired output will be decreasing in the same manner as in the Hopfield neural network energy. Hopfield neural network will simplify the rapid change of prices in e-commerce during transaction that depends on the demand quantity for demand sensitive model of pricing. 展开更多

Thesubsea dynamic riser base (SDRB) is an important piece of equipment for the floating production platform mooring system.One end is connected to the rigid pipeline, carrying a rigid pipeline thermal expansion load and the other end is connected to a flexible riser, carrying the dynamic load of the flexible riser, so its function is a transition connection between the flexible riser and the rigid pipeline which fixes the flexible riser on the seabed. On the other hand. as a typical subsea product, the design will satisfythe requirements of the standards for subsea products. By studying the stress analysisphilosophy of the topside piping and subsea pipeline, a physical model and procedure for piping stress analysis of the SDRB have been established.The conditions of the adverse design load have been considered, and a combination of the static load from the rigid pipeline and the dynamic load flexibility has also been optimized. And a comparative analysis between the AMSE, DNV and API standards for piping stress with the checking rules has been done.Because theSDRB belongs to the subsea pipeline terminal product, the use of DNV standards to check its process piping stress is recommended. Finally, the process piping stress of the SDRB has been calculated, and the results show that the jacket pipe and the carrier pipe stress of the SDRB process piping satisfy the DNV standards as a whole.The bulkhead cannot be accurately simulated by the AutoPIPE software which uses the FEA software ANSYS inthe detailed analysis, but the checking results will still meet the requirements of the DNV standards. 展开更多

In order to maximize the overall economic gain from a metal mine operation, selection of cutoff grades must consider two important aspects: the time value of money and the spatial variation of the grade distribution in the deposit. That is, cutoff grade selection must be dynamic with respect to both time and space. A newly developed method that fulfills these requirements is presented. In this method, the deposit or a portion of it under study is divided into "decision units" based on the mining method and sample data. The statistical grade distribution and the grade-tonnage relationship of each decision unit are then computed based on the samples falling in the unit. Each decision unit with its grade-tonnage relationship is considered as a stage in a dynamic programming scheme and the problem is solved by applying a forward dynamic programming based algorithm with an objective function of maximizing the overall net present value (NPV). A software package is developed for the method and applied to an underground copper mine in Africa. 展开更多

Virtual dynamic optimization design can avoid the repeated process from de-sign to trial-manufacture and test.The designer can analyze and optimize the productstructures in virtual visualization environment.The design cycle is shortened and the costis reduced.The paper analyzed the peculiarity of virtual optimization design,and put for-wards the thought and flow to implement virtual optimization design.The example to opti-mize the internal grinder was studied via establishing precise finite element model,modi-fying the layout of Stiffened Plates and designing parameters of the worktable,and usingthe technology of modal frequency revision and the technology of multiple tuned damper.The result of optimization design compared the new grinder with the original grinder showsthat the entire machine's first orders natural frequency is enhanced by 17%,and the re-sponse displacement of the grinding-head has dropped by 28% under the first order natu-ral frequency and by 41% under second order natural frequency.Finally,the dynamic per-formance of the internal grinder was optimized. 展开更多

Physiological processes governing rice plant light capture and subsequent crop growth and development are intimately tied to canopy architecture. Conversely, the production and spatial orientation of organs are dependent on the underlying physiological processes. An integrated functional-architectural modeling system would allow greater refinement of intra- and inter-plant interactions, facilitate the incorporation of additional mechanistic processes, allow greater integration of processes across multiple structural scales, and improve the accuracy of predictions. The objective of this study is to quantify the physiological bases for organ morphological development of 3 rice cultivars (Banks, IR68886B, and their hybrid Banks × IR68886A). Detailed organ morphological data were obtained through repeated field observations and destructive samplings over the growing season, including leaf length, width, area, mass, and leaf phyllochron; sheath length, diameter and mass; internode length, diameter and mass; panicle length; stem and tiller number. The result showed that the plant age (GDD, 〉 10 ℃ d) at the first full leaf initiation (node = 2) was 147.92, 154.35, 166.23 for Banks, IR68886B, and Banks × IR68886A respectively. Banks × IR68886A produced 18 nodes, while IR68886B produced 17 nodes, and Banks 16 nodes. The Specific Leaf Weight (SLW, mg cm2) was fairly constant (about 6 mg cm2) during the growing season for the 3 cultivars, and appears to slowly increase for the latter nodes. The leaf length and SLW of Banks × IR68886A was more than Banks and IR68886B. Specific internodes weight of Banks x IR68886A was higher than IR68886B ×and Banks. Growing duration for Banks × IR68886A is longer than Banks and IR68886B. Banks × IR68886A shows positive heterosis,, and the mid-parent heterosis (MPH) for panicle length was 26.74% and that for stem and tiller number was 135.00%. Results from the experiments were used to parameterize a rice functional-architectural model that simulates organ dynamics and renders organ growth in a 3-dimensional space over the rice growing season. 展开更多

The United Nations 2030 Agenda for Sustainable Development provides an important framework for economic,social,and environmental action.A comprehensive indicator system to aid in the systematic implementation and monitoring of progress toward the Sustainable Development Goals(SDGs)is unfortunately limited in many countries due to lack of data.The availability of a growing amount of multi-source data and rapid advancements in big data methods and infrastructure provide unique opportunities to mitigate these data shortages and develop innovative methodologies for comparatively monitoring SDGs.Big Earth Data,a special class of big data with spatial attributes,holds tremendous potential to facilitate science,technology,and innovation toward implementing SDGs around the world.Several programs and initiatives in China have invested in Big Earth Data infrastructure and capabilities,and have successfully carried out case studies to demonstrate their utility in sustainability science.This paper presents implementations of Big Earth Data in evaluating SDG indicators,including the development of new algorithms,indicator expansion(for SDG 11.4.1)and indicator extension(for SDG 11.3.1),introduction of a biodiversity risk index as a more effective analysis method for SDG 15.5.1,and several new high-quality data products,such as global net ecosystem productivity,high-resolution global mountain green cover index,and endangered species richness.These innovations are used to present a comprehensive analysis of SDGs 2,6,11,13,14,and 15 from 2010 to 2020 in China utilizing Big Earth Data,concluding that all six SDGs are on schedule to be achieved by 2030. 展开更多
